Newsham railway station
Railway station
Newsham railway station serves the village of Newsham near Blyth, Northumberland, England. It was originally open from 1851 to 1964 on the Blyth and Tyne Railway. Newsham railway station is situated 1,300 feet southwest of South Newsham Pavillion.

Bebside
Village
Photo: Ben Brooksbank, CC BY-SA 2.0.
Bebside is a village and former civil parish, now in the parish of Blyth, in Northumberland, England. It is situated to the west of Blyth. It was formerly a mining village, the mine associated with the village operated between 1858 and 1926. Bebside is situated 2 miles northwest of South Newsham Pavillion.
